Course programme
Unique to Hampton Court Studios Post Production course.
Often on a film set you will hear these immortal words 'We'll sort it out in post'
This course gives a fascinating insight into the black magic art of Post Production.
Just how do you remove a camera crew from a moving mirror shot, giving the illusion of a seamless ghostly journey?
What happens if you've completed your shoot only to find out that for continuity purposes the big bottle in the middle of the scene really should have been half filled with vodka?
Why do we shoot against blue or green screen when compositing (blending) complicated multi-layer fx scenes?
Can we really colour grade day for night?
All these questions and more will be answered in this exclusive (and unique to Hampton Court Studios) Post Production course.
Due to the necessity for 'state of the art' post production kit, this course is held offsite in the heart of London's Soho inside a fully functioning real post production house.
Also to add to the realism of the post production environment, our syllabus will be peppered with creative options for students to decide upon, although our tutor/operator will definitely be visiting the following subjects:
Course Outline
Editing
Basic sound editing
Colour Grading
Blue/Green screen Keying
Tracking movement
Multi layer effects
& Retouching
Class sizes will be kept to a realistic size to allow each pupil the chance to 'drive' A HD Resolution Independent Quantel EQfx machine (made in the UK no less!)
On Completion of the course students will be awarded the HCS "Post Production "Diploma
